Plot. In 2015 animal cloning has become routine, following the success of Dolly the sheep 's cloning, but human cloning is prohibited by so-called "Sixth Day" laws after a failed attempt. Charter pilot Adam Gibson is hired for a snowboarding excursion by Michael Drucker, billionaire owner of cloning corporation Replacement Technologies, who ...
